Rent-The Musical

RENT, loosely based on Puccini's La Boheme, follows the story of a group of friend's in New York. Each character played brilliantly by the cast, is colorful, alive and unique. The story celebrates art, ,music, sex and the bond of friendship. Rent was written in the 80's, and inspired by real life, the writer puts the spotlight on some of his closest friends who he's lost to AIDS. Despite the serious theme, RENT is ultimately about the celebration of love and life itself.

So how was the movie?

When I first heard that they were making a movie version with the original cast I was naturally excited but, at the same time, afraid that the movie would be ruined. It's like movies based on books-they usually disappoint. While nothing could replace the actual live show, they did a rather good job with this one and is a good representation of the stage show.

If you've seen the Broadway show, you'll notice a few changes to the movie-changing some of the minor songs into dialogue and filming on location and using bigger sets-to name a few, but this works and it's probably for the best for a 2-hour movie. The Two-DVD Special Edition

This two-disc special edition includes some interesting goodies. In the nearly 2-hour documentary, we learn about the story behind the creation of RENT as well as interviews with friends and family of Jonathan Larson, the writer of RENT, who tragically died before opening night. The special DVD also includes three powerful numbers that were deleted from the movie ( they were included in the stage version ), making the special edition a must-have for any Renthead.
